Summary

In this role, you will lead the execution and continuous improvement of Vizientโ€™s enterprise Talent Management programs, including performance management, talent and succession planning, career development, and skills-based workforce initiatives. You will partner with HR Business Partners, People Team Centers of Excellence, Analytics, HR Technology, and business leaders to deliver integrated Talent Management solutions that strengthen workforce decisions and organizational capability. You will provide strategic consultation, lead cross-functional initiatives, leverage talent data to drive actionable insights, and advance innovative practices that enhance the leader and employee experience.

Responsibilities
  • Lead the execution and continuous improvement of enterprise Talent Management programs, including performance management, talent and succession planning, career development, and workforce skills initiatives.
  • Partner with HR Business Partners, People Team Centers of Excellence, Analytics, HR Technology, and business leaders to deliver integrated Talent Management solutions.
  • Provide strategic consultation and guidance to leaders and HR partners on talent, performance, succession planning, career development, and workforce skills.
  • Analyze talent and workforce data to identify trends, develop insights, and support informed workforce decisions.
  • Develop executive-level presentations, dashboards, communications, and recommendations for senior leadership.
  • Lead cross-functional initiatives that improve Talent Management processes, technology adoption, and the leader and employee experience.
  • Facilitate talent reviews, succession planning discussions, and other enterprise talent forums that strengthen organizational capability.
  • Develop communications, tools, and resources that increase awareness, understanding, and adoption of Talent Management practices.
  • Advance Vizientโ€™s skills-based organization strategy by integrating workforce skills into Talent Management processes and programs.
  • Stay informed on emerging Talent Management trends, technologies, and best practices to drive continuous improvement and innovation.
Qualifications
  • Relevant degree preferred in Human Resources, Organizational Development, Industrial-Organizational Psychology, or a related field; advanced degree preferred.
  • 7 or more years of relevant experience required.
  • Experience using AI tools (e.g., ChatGPT, Microsoft Copilot) to improve productivity, analysis, and content development preferred.
  • Experience leading enterprise Talent Management programs, workforce transformation, or organizational change initiatives.
  • Strong consulting, facilitation, and relationship management skills with the ability to influence leaders across all organizational levels.
  • Experience using workforce data and analytics to develop insights and recommendations that support business decisions.
  • Experience with Workday or similar Human Capital Management systems preferred.

This is an office-based role with an expectation of three days per week on-site in Irving, TX.
